Tech Stack That Doesn’t Sleep: Automate Intelligently, Not Aggressively
In Singapore’s aggressive B2B landscape, manual execution is a liability. You need a tech stack that executes with precision—and learns as it goes. That means smart automation, not aggressive bots. Combine CRMs like Salesforce or HubSpot with campaign automation, lead intent tracking, and predictive engagement scoring. And ensure that every piece is calibrated for efficiency, not noise.
Here’s the key: automation shouldn’t feel automated. It should flow. When your tech stack pushes nurture emails, follow‑ups, or webinar invitations, each needs to feel tailored. Trigger sequences should kick off based on real behavioral signals—link clicks on pricing tables, engagement with ROI calculators, event participation—not just time delays. Every automation sequence should land like a conversation, not a vacuum.
Lead scoring must follow real intent. A contact might open a brochure—but only a click into a case study about ROI matters. That’s the signal that transitions them from vanilla lead to warmed opportunity. When the data is there, automation can deliver high-impact touchpoints with the right content, at the right time—with zero friction.

Alignment Is the Silent Killer: Fix Revenue Team Friction or Die Slo
Few things kill ROI faster than marketing and sales misalignment—and in Singapore’s cutthroat B2B arena, there’s no mercy for disarray. The silent revenue killer? Marketing generating MQLs that sales ignores. Or sales chasing unqualified noise that marketing passed. Either way, your funnel leaks value—and fast.
To fix this, alignment isn’t a buzzword—it’s a mandate:
- Shared definitions of MQLs, SQLs, and conversion criteria. If marketing’s idea of “qualified” differs from sales’, you lose coherence and speed.
- Real-time handoffs and SLAs. A qualified lead must move immediately. No delays, no excuses.
- Closed-loop feedback. Was that lead good? Lost? Why? Without these insights, campaigns plateau. Data without action is just noise.
In Singapore’s high-stakes environment, every hour wasted chasing cold leads is revenue left on the table. But when revenue teams speak the same language, the pipeline becomes not just a funnel—it’s a finely tuned engine.
